  23. #include "Precompiled.h"
  24. #include "CoreEvents.h"
  25. #include "Profiler.h"
  26. #include "Timer.h"
  27. #ifdef WIN32
  28. #include <windows.h>
  29. #include <mmsystem.h>
  30. #else
  31. #include <sys/time.h>
  32. #include <unistd.h>
  33. #endif
  34. #include "DebugNew.h"
  35. namespace Urho3D
  36. {
  37. bool HiresTimer::supported(false);
  38. long long HiresTimer::frequency(1000);
  39. OBJECTTYPESTATIC(Time);
  40. Time::Time(Context* context) :
  41. Object(context),
  42. frameNumber_(0),
  43. timeStep_(0.0f),
  44. timerPeriod_(0)
  45. {
  46. #ifdef WIN32
  47. LARGE_INTEGER frequency;
  48. if (QueryPerformanceFrequency(&frequency))
  49. {
  50. HiresTimer::frequency = frequency.QuadPart;
  51. HiresTimer::supported = true;
  52. }
  53. #else
  54. HiresTimer::frequency = 1000000;
  55. HiresTimer::supported = true;
  56. #endif
  57. }
  58. Time::~Time()
  59. {
  60. SetTimerPeriod(0);
  61. }
  62. void Time::BeginFrame(float timeStep)
  63. {
  64. ++frameNumber_;
  65. if (!frameNumber_)
  66. ++frameNumber_;
  67. timeStep_ = timeStep;
  68. Profiler* profiler = GetSubsystem<Profiler>();
  69. if (profiler)
  70. profiler->BeginFrame();
  71. {
  72. PROFILE(BeginFrame);
  73. // Frame begin event
  74. using namespace BeginFrame;
  75. VariantMap eventData;
  76. eventData[P_FRAMENUMBER] = frameNumber_;
  77. eventData[P_TIMESTEP] = timeStep_;
  78. SendEvent(E_BEGINFRAME, eventData);
  79. }
  80. }
  81. void Time::EndFrame()
  82. {
  83. {
  84. PROFILE(EndFrame);
  85. // Frame end event
  86. SendEvent(E_ENDFRAME);
  87. }
  88. Profiler* profiler = GetSubsystem<Profiler>();
  89. if (profiler)
  90. profiler->EndFrame();
  91. }
  92. void Time::SetTimerPeriod(unsigned mSec)
  93. {
  94. #ifdef WIN32
  95. if (timerPeriod_ > 0)
  96. timeEndPeriod(timerPeriod_);
  97. timerPeriod_ = mSec;
  98. if (timerPeriod_ > 0)
  99. timeBeginPeriod(timerPeriod_);
  100. #endif
  101. }
  102. float Time::GetElapsedTime()
  103. {
  104. return elapsedTime_.GetMSec(false) / 1000.0f;
  105. }
  106. void Time::Sleep(unsigned mSec)
  107. {
  108. #ifdef WIN32
  109. ::Sleep(mSec);
  110. #else
  111. usleep(mSec * 1000);
  112. #endif
  113. }
  114. Timer::Timer()
  115. {
  116. Reset();
  117. }
  118. unsigned Timer::GetMSec(bool reset)
  119. {
  120. #ifdef WIN32
  121. unsigned currentTime = timeGetTime();
  122. #else
  123. struct timeval time;
  124. gettimeofday(&time, NULL);
  125. unsigned currentTime = time.tv_sec * 1000 + time.tv_usec / 1000;
  126. #endif
  127. unsigned elapsedTime = currentTime - startTime_;
  128. if (reset)
  129. startTime_ = currentTime;
  130. return elapsedTime;
  131. }
  132. void Timer::Reset()
  133. {
  134. #ifdef WIN32
  135. startTime_ = timeGetTime();
  136. #else
  137. struct timeval time;
  138. gettimeofday(&time, NULL);
  139. startTime_ = time.tv_sec * 1000 + time.tv_usec / 1000;
  140. #endif
  141. }
  142. HiresTimer::HiresTimer()
  143. {
  144. Reset();
  145. }
  146. long long HiresTimer::GetUSec(bool reset)
  147. {
  148. long long currentTime;
  149. #ifdef WIN32
  150. if (supported)
  151. {
  152. LARGE_INTEGER counter;
  153. QueryPerformanceCounter(&counter);
  154. currentTime = counter.QuadPart;
  155. }
  156. else
  157. currentTime = timeGetTime();
  158. #else
  159. struct timeval time;
  160. gettimeofday(&time, NULL);
  161. currentTime = time.tv_sec * 1000000LL + time.tv_usec;
  162. #endif
  163. long long elapsedTime = currentTime - startTime_;
  164. // Correct for possible weirdness with changing internal frequency
  165. if (elapsedTime < 0)
  166. elapsedTime = 0;
  167. if (reset)
  168. startTime_ = currentTime;
  169. return (elapsedTime * 1000000LL) / frequency;
  170. }
  171. void HiresTimer::Reset()
  172. {
  173. #ifdef WIN32
  174. if (supported)
  175. {
  176. LARGE_INTEGER counter;
  177. QueryPerformanceCounter(&counter);
  178. startTime_ = counter.QuadPart;
  179. }
  180. else
  181. startTime_ = timeGetTime();
  182. #else
  183. struct timeval time;
  184. gettimeofday(&time, NULL);
  185. startTime_ = time.tv_sec * 1000000LL + time.tv_usec;
  186. #endif
  187. }
  188. }
